小学编程课要下载什么软件
-
小学编程课需要下载的软件有以下几种:
-
Scratch:Scratch是一种非常适合小学生学习编程的图形化编程软件。它的界面简单直观,使用积木模块拼接的方式进行编程,能帮助小学生理解编程的基本概念和逻辑。Scratch可以创建动画、游戏、音乐等项目,是学习编程的绝佳工具。
-
Alice:Alice是一种类似于Scratch的图形化编程软件,专门设计用于学习三维动画和交互式虚拟世界的编程。通过拖拽模块和设置参数,学生可以创建虚拟场景和角色,以及编写角色之间的交互逻辑,培养他们的创造力和问题解决能力。
-
Robozzle:Robozzle是一款简单但具有挑战性的逻辑编程游戏,适合小学生学习编程的入门选择。通过解决各种谜题,学生可以掌握编程中的条件语句、循环和算法等概念。Robozzle提供了一个友好的图形界面,使学生可以轻松地使用这个游戏进行学习。
-
Tynker:Tynker是一个在线的教育平台,提供了一系列针对小学生的编程教育课程。学生可以选择不同的项目和任务,通过拖拽积木来编写代码,并实时查看代码的运行效果,从而提高他们的编程能力。
-
Minecraft:Minecraft是一款广受欢迎的沙盒游戏,也可以作为小学编程课的教学工具。学生可以在游戏中创建自己的世界,并使用类似于编程的命令方块来控制游戏中的方块和角色。这种游戏化的学习方式可以激发学生的学习兴趣,并锻炼他们的逻辑思维和创造能力。
以上这些软件都非常适合小学生学习编程,可以根据实际情况选择其中一个或多个进行下载和使用,帮助孩子掌握编程的基础知识和技能。
1年前 -
-
在进行小学编程课程时,学生们通常会使用一些适合初学者的编程软件来进行练习和开发项目。以下是一些常用的小学编程课程软件和编程环境:
-
Scratch:Scratch是一种免费的编程工具,适合小学生学习编程。它采用拖放式的编程语言,使学生可以通过拖动和放置不同的指令块来创建动画、游戏、故事等项目。Scratch具有用户友好的界面和直观的代码块,适合初学者入门。
-
Blockly:Blockly是谷歌开发的图形化编程工具,也适合小学生使用。它也是通过拖放代码块的方式来编程,但与Scratch不同的是,Blockly的代码块更接近传统的编程语言,例如JavaScript。这有助于学生逐步过渡到文本编程。
-
Python IDLE:对于一些更年长的小学生,他们可以尝试使用文本编程语言。Python是一种易于学习和理解的编程语言,适合初学者。Python IDLE是Python官方提供的一个集成开发环境,学生可以使用它来编写、运行和调试Python代码。
-
Code.org:Code.org是一个在线学习平台,提供一系列适合小学生学习编程的课程。它的学习资源包括Scratch、Blockly等图形化编程工具,还有一些针对Python、JavaScript等编程语言的课程。
-
Tynker:Tynker是一个专为儿童编程设计的在线学习平台,提供了一系列有趣的课程和项目。它采用拖放式的编程界面,学生可以创建游戏、动画和应用程序等。Tynker还提供了一些适合与Lego Mindstorms等硬件集成的编程课程。
除了这些软件,还有许多其他适合小学生学习编程的资源和工具可供选择。根据具体的课程需求和学生的兴趣,可以选择合适的编程环境。重要的是选择一个易于理解和使用的工具,以促进学生的兴趣和学习动力。
1年前 -
-
小学编程课程通常使用一些适合初学者的编程软件,这些软件功能简单易于上手,适合小学生使用。以下是一些常用的小学编程课软件:
-
Scratch:Scratch是一款由麻省理工学院开发的图形化编程软件,适合小学生学习编程的入门软件。它使用积木式的拼图操作,让孩子们可以通过拖拽积木来组合编程代码,实现各种有趣的动画、游戏和交互式媒体等项目。
-
Blockly:Blockly是一种基于积木块的编程语言,可以将图形化的积木块拖拽到工作区进行编程。它使用与Scratch类似的图形化界面,让孩子们可以通过拖拽积木块来编写代码,从而培养逻辑思维能力。
-
Code.org:Code.org是一个在线学习编程的平台,提供了丰富的编程课程和资源,包括初级的计算思维和编程入门课程。它使用自己独特的图形化编程工具,让孩子们可以通过拖拽积木块来编写代码,同时也提供了文本化编程界面。
-
Micro:bit编程软件:Micro:bit是一种适合小学生学习的微型计算机板,它提供了自己的编程软件,可以通过图形化编程界面或者Python编程语言来编写代码,实现各种有趣的项目。
以上是一些适合小学编程课使用的常见软件,它们都相对简单易用,能够帮助小学生快速入门编程,培养他们的逻辑思维和创造力。学校或机构通常会根据自己的要求和课程安排选择适合的软件进行教学。
1年前 -